#30e1f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#30e1f2 is composed of 18.8% red, 88.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.2% cyan, 7%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 185.3 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 56.9%. #30e1f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#60ffff with #00c3e5.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

Shades and Tints of #30e1f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0e is the darkest color, while #fbfeff is the lightest one.
